[dpdk-dev] [v3 2/3] examples/vm_power_manager: Allowing power managing of idle cores
Rory Sexton
rory.sexton at intel.com
Mon Jul 13 17:11:19 CEST 2020
This change is required to allow the branch ratio algorithm to
power manage cores with no workload running on them. This is
useful both when idle cores don't use C-states and for a number of
hyperthreading scenarios.
